SDF party holds first NEC meeting after Ni John Fru Ndi’s death

The National Executive Committee (NEC) of the Social Democratic Front, (SDF) has held its first meeting since the passing of the party’s founder and Chairman, Ni John Fru Ndi.

Ni John Fru Ndi died on the night of June 12th, 2023, following a protracted illness.

The meeting on Saturday June 24, 2023 was chaired by the SDF first Vice President, Joshua Osih.

Dozens of party officials and members were in attendance. Top on the agenda, was how to give the late chairman a befitting burial.

Fru Ndi has been described as the father of Cameroon’s democracy. He died, aged, 81.
